Brokerage Recommendations

According to a recent report, Newmont Corporation has an average brokerage recommendation (ABR) of 1.86, based on 21 brokerage firm recommendations. This suggests a "Strong Buy" rating, indicating that the majority of analysts are optimistic about the stock's potential [1].

However, studies have shown that brokerage recommendations often have little to no success in guiding investors to choose stocks with the most potential for price appreciation. This is primarily due to the vested interests of brokerage firms in the stocks they cover, leading to a strong positive bias in their recommendations [2].

Zacks Rank

To validate their own analysis or make more informed investment decisions, retail investors should consider using tools like the Zacks Rank. The Zacks Rank is a proprietary stock rating tool that has a proven track record of predicting stock price movements. It categorizes stocks into five groups, ranging from Zacks Rank #1 (Strong Buy) to #5 (Strong Sell), and has an impressive externally audited track record [2].

Newmont Corporation is currently sporting a Zacks Rank of #3 (Hold). The Zacks Consensus EPS estimate for the company has moved 9.29% higher over the past month, indicating analysts' positivity towards the company's earnings prospects [3].

Investment Considerations

Despite the positive sentiment from brokerage analysts, investors should approach Newmont Corporation's stock with caution. The company's earnings report, expected on July 24, 2025, will be of great interest to investors. The company is forecasted to report an EPS of $1.01, showcasing a 40.28% upward movement from the corresponding quarter of the prior year [3].

Investors should also consider the company's valuation metrics. Newmont Corporation is currently trading at a Forward P/E ratio of 13.16, which is in line with its industry's average Forward P/E ratio of 13.16 [3].
